Answer:

one solution (0,-1)

Step-by-step explanation:

y=5x-1

-15x-3y=3

LEts solve for x  and y, Substitute  5x-1 for y in second equation

-15x-3y=3

-15x-3(5x-1)=3

-15x-15x+3=3

Combine like terms

-30x+3=3

Subtract 3 on both sides

-30x=0

Divide both sides by -30

x=0

Now plug in 0 for x in first equation

y=5x-1

y=5(0)-1=-1

So one solution (0,-1)
